Posted on: 28 June 2016 by Peter Dinh

Made the same mistake myself, but then I realized that the max sampling on the nDAC is 192.

How does it sound via coax? Does it sound better than optical?

Posted on: 29 June 2016 by Richard Dane

Peter, the maximum sample rate of the Naim DAC is actually 768kHz, however, s/pdif via Coax is limited to 192kHz.

Posted on: 29 June 2016 by Peter Dinh

Correct Richard, I should have said via coax.
